Game Recap: JV Baseball | | Hector Vilorio

Barry sweeps United International behind shutout pitching and walk-off win

MIAMI SHORES, Fla. -- The Barry Buccaneers completed a doubleheader sweep over United International, earning a 1-0 shutout victory in game one before walking it off in a 5-4 thriller in game two on Wednesday afternoon at Feinbloom Field.

INSIDE THE MATCHUP
Final: Game 1: Barry 1, United International 0. | Game 2: Barry 5,  United International 4.
Records: Barry (8-10), UIC (1-3)

SUMMARY GAME 1:
Barry 1, 
United International 0

  • B1 - Frank Planer gave the Buccaneers an early lead with a solo home run to deep left field. | Barry 1, UIC 0.

SUMMARY GAME 2:
Barry 5, United International 4

  • B1 - Colin Brosnan opened the scoring with a sacrifice fly to center field, bringing home Matt Cox. | Barry 1, UIC 0
  • B2 - Barry extended the lead as Tony Gil stole second, allowing Will Myers to steal home. | Barry 2, UIC 0
  • T5 - Gabriel Godoy scored by a throwing error from Luis Sousa. | Barry 2, UIC 1
  • B5 - The Buccaneers responded with two runs on a fielder's choice by Brosnan, aided by a throwing error. | Barry 4, UIC 1
  • T6 - United International scored twice on a groundout and an RBI single to cut into the lead. | Barry 4, UIC 3 
  • T7 - UIC tied the game with an Emilio Alviarez RBI double in the seventh inning. | Barry 4, UIC 4
  • B7 - Adrian Couce scored the game-winning run on a failed pickoff attempt, securing the walk-off win. | Barry 5, UIC 4

NOTEWORTHY:

  • Frank Planer hit his first home run of the season in game one, accounting for the only run of the contest.
  • George Stringos earned the win in game one with five shutout innings, allowing just two hits and striking out six.
  • Matt Cox led Barry offensively in game two, going 3-for-3 with two doubles and two runs scored.
  • Vynn Buerosse added three hits in game two, while Tony Gil contributed two hits and aggressive base running.
  • Brandon Kerry picked up the win in relief in game two, tossing 1.1 innings. 
  • Hector Pedroza led United International in game two with two hits and scored a run.
  • Andres Vuelva went 2-for-2 with an RBI and a run scored, helping spark UIC's late comeback effort.
